🛒 Ingredients Needed
- Chicken Breasts – 2 Large, Boneless & Skinless (about 500g): The protein hero of our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ken. Pound to even thickness for quick, juicy grilling. You can substitute chicken thighs for extra flavour.
- Ripe but Firm Peaches – 3 Medium: Choose peaches that yield slightly to pressure but aren’t mushy. Firm ones hold up on the grill and caramelise beautifully. Nectarines work too.
- Mixed Salad Greens – 6 Cups: A blend of rocket, baby spinach, and romaine gives texture. Rocket adds a peppery bite that cuts the sweetness in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ken.
- Red Onion – ½ Small, Thinly Sliced: Soak in cold water for 10 minutes to mellow the bite. Adds crunch and colour.
- Goat Cheese – 100g, Crumbled: Creamy tang that pairs insanely well with peaches. Feta or blue cheese is a great swap.
- Pecans or Walnuts – ½ Cup, Toasted: Toasting deepens flavour and adds crunch. Almonds work if that’s what you have.
- Extra Virgin Olive Oil – 4 Tbsp, Divided: 2 tbsp for chicken marinade, 2 tbsp for dressing. Use good quality oil — it matters here.
- Honey – 2 Tbsp: Balances the dressing’s acidity and helps the peaches caramelise. Use maple syrup in the vegan dressing if you skip the chicken.
- Dijon Mustard – 1 Tbsp: Emulsifies the vinaigrette and adds subtle heat.
- Apple Cider Vinegar – 3 Tbsp: Bright acidity to cut through richness. Lemon juice is a fine substitute.
- Garlic – 2 Cloves, Minced: Fresh garlic gives the marinade and dressing a punch. Don’t use powder here.
- Smoked Paprika – 1 Tsp: Adds a gentle smoky depth that echoes the grill and elevates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ken.
- Salt – 1 Tsp, Plus More to Taste: Seasons every layer. Use sea salt or kosher salt.
- Black Pepper – ½ Tsp, Freshly Cracked: Freshly cracked makes a difference in both chicken and dressing.
- Fresh Basil or Mint – ¼ Cup, Torn: Herbs add freshness. Mint is especially brilliant with peaches.

👩🍳 Step-by-Step Guide: How to Make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ken
Cooking Instructions:
Follow these detailed steps carefully to make a perfect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ken every single time.
Step 1: Marinate the Chicken for Maximum Flavour
- Pat chicken breasts dry and place in a bowl.
- Add 2 tbsp olive oil, 1 minced garlic clove, smoked paprika, ½ tsp salt, and ¼ tsp black pepper.
- Rub seasoning all over the chicken, ensuring even coverage.
- Cover and marinate 15 minutes at room temperature, or up to 4 hours in the fridge. This builds the savoury base for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ken.
Step 2: Preheat Grill & Prep Peaches
- Preheat grill or grill pan to medium-high heat, about 200°C. Brush grates with oil to prevent sticking.
- Halve peaches and remove stones. Brush cut sides lightly with olive oil and a drizzle of honey. This helps caramelisation.
Step 3: Grill the Chicken to Juicy Perfection
- Place chicken on a hot grill. Cook for 6-7 minutes per side without moving to get good sear marks.
- Cook until the internal temperature reaches 74°C or the juices run clear.
- Transfer to a plate, tent with foil, and rest 5 minutes. Resting keeps the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ken moist.
Step 4: Grill Peaches Until Caramelised
- Place peaches cut-side down on the grill. Cook for 3-4 minutes, until char lines appear and the fruit softens slightly.
- Flip carefully and grill skin side 1 minute. Remove and set aside to cool slightly. Don’t overcook — they should still hold shape.
Step 5: Make the Honey Dijon Vinaigrette
- In a bowl, whisk apple cider vinegar, honey, Dijon mustard, 1 minced garlic clove, remaining ¼ tsp salt, and ¼ tsp pepper.
- Slowly drizzle in 2 tbsp olive oil while whisking constantly until dressing is emulsified and glossy. Taste and adjust.
Step 6: Toast the Nuts
- In a dry pan over medium heat, toast pecans 3-4 minutes, tossing often, until fragrant. Cool and roughly chop. This adds crunch to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ken.
Step 7: Assemble the Salad Base
- In a large platter, spread mixed greens. Scatter red onions over greens for colour and bite.
Step 8: Slice Chicken & Peaches
- Slice rested chicken against the grain into 1cm strips. Cut grilled peach halves into wedges.
Step 9: Build Your Masterpiece
- Arrange chicken and peach wedges over greens. Sprinkle crumbled goat cheese and toasted pecans. This is where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ken starts to look irresistible.
Step 10: Dress & Garnish
- Drizzle half the vinaigrette over the salad. Serve the remaining dressing on the side.
- Finish with torn basil or mint. Serve immediately while the chicken and peaches are still slightly warm.

🌟 Tips for a Perfect Result

- Choose the Right Peaches: Underripe = hard and sour. Overripe = mush on the grill. You want fragrant, slightly soft. For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ken, firm-ripe is the sweet spot.
- Don’t Skip Resting Chicken: Resting for 5 minutes lets juices redistribute. Cut too soon, and you’ll lose moisture.
- Oil the Grill, Not Just the Food: Prevents peaches from sticking and tearing. A well-oiled grill = clean char marks.
- Grill Marks Matter: Don’t move chicken or peaches once placed. Place, wait, then flip once for steakhouse-style lines.
- Balance Your Dressing: Taste before pouring. Too sharp? Add honey. Too sweet? Splash more vinegar. The dressing makes the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ken sing.
- Serve Slightly Warm: The contrast of warm chicken/peaches with cool greens is elite. Don’t serve fridge-cold.
- Meal Prep Hack: Keep dressing, greens, and grilled components separate. Assemble just before eating to avoid sogginess.

🔄 Variations

- Swap the Protein: Use grilled prawns, salmon, or halloumi for a pescatarian or vegetarian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ken alternative.
- Cheese Swaps: No goat cheese? Use feta, blue cheese, or even fresh mozzarella balls.
- Nut-Free: Use toasted pumpkin seeds or sunflower seeds for crunch.
- Add Grains: Bulk it up with 1 cup cooked quinoa, farro, or couscous to make it extra hearty.
- Spicy Kick: Add sliced jalapeños to the grill or a pinch of chilli flakes to the dressing.
- Balsamic Version: Replace apple cider vinegar with balsamic for a deeper, richer dressing that’s amazing with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ken.
- Winter Swap: No fresh peaches? Use canned peach halves, patted dry, or swap for grilled pears in colder months.

❓ Frequently Asked Questions
Q1. Can I make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ken ahead of time?
👉 Yes! Grill chicken and peaches up to 2 days ahead. Store separately in the fridge. Keep dressing and greens separate. Assemble when ready, so your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ken stays crisp.
Q2. What if I don’t have a grill?
👉 Use a grill pan or cast-iron skillet on high heat. You can also roast peaches and chicken at 220°C for 15-18 minutes. You’ll lose char marks, but the flavour will still be great.
Q3. Can I use canned or frozen peaches?
👉 Fresh is best for texture, but canned peach halves in juice work. Drain and pat very dry before grilling. Frozen won’t caramelise well, so thaw and dry first.
Q4. Is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ken good for weight loss?
👉 It can be. At 420 kcal with 32g protein, it’s filling and nutrient-dense. Skip cheese and reduce nuts to further lower calories.
Q5. How do I stop peaches from sticking to the grill?
👉 Make sure the grill is hot, clean, and well-oiled. Also, oil the cut side of the peaches. Don’t move them until they release naturally, about 3 minutes.
Q6. What other fruits can I grill for this salad?
👉 Nectarines, plums, pineapple, and mango are all fantastic. The method for Grilled Peach Salad with Chicken works with most stone fruits.
